What are monocrystalline solar panels?
Monocrystalline solar panels are made with wafers cut from a single silicon crystal ingot, which allows the electric current to flow more smoothly, with less resistance. This ultimately means they have the highest efficiency ratings, longest lifespans, and best power ratings on the market, ahead of all other types of solar panels.

How many solar cells are in a single monocrystalline panel?
Based on their size, a single monocrystalline panel may contain 60-72 solar cells, among which the most commonly used residential panel is a 60-cells. What are the disadvantages of a polycrystalline solar panel?
Here are some of the drawbacks of a polycrystalline solar panel: Lower efficiency, 13% to 16% efficiency – they require more area to generate the same amount of electrical output as a monocrystalline solar panel. Uses a larger rooftop area – because they use less pure silicon, you will need more solar panels.
